Creating a Capsule Wardrobe on a Budget
The concept of a capsule wardrobe has gained popularity in recent years, and for good reason. It allows you to simplify your closet and streamline your style by curating a collection of versatile, high-quality pieces that can be mixed and matched to create numerous outfits. However, many people assume that building a capsule wardrobe requires spending a fortune on designer clothes. The truth is, with some strategic planning and smart shopping, you can create a stylish capsule wardrobe on any budget.
1. Assess Your Current Closet: Before starting your capsule wardrobe journey, take inventory of what you already own. Look for timeless staples like plain t-shirts, jeans, blazers, and little black dresses that can form the foundation of your new wardrobe.
2. Define Your Style: Determine the aesthetic you want to achieve with your capsule wardrobe – whether it’s classic, bohemian, minimalist or something else entirely. This will help guide your future purchases and ensure everything in your closet aligns with your personal style.
3. Make a List: Create a list of essential items based on your daily activities and lifestyle needs such as workwear or casual wear. Stick to basic colors like black, white, navy blue or gray as they are easy to mix and match.
4. Thrift Shopping: Thrift stores are treasure troves for finding budget-friendly pieces for your capsule wardrobe. Browse through racks carefully looking for quality fabrics and timeless designs at affordable prices.
5. Invest Wisely: While building a budget-friendly capsule wardrobe does mean being mindful about spending money upfront; it’s important not to compromise on quality when investing in key pieces like coats or shoes which tend to last longer than trendy items.
6. Accessories Matter: By adding statement accessories like scarves or belts into the mix; you can transform even the simplest outfit instantly without breaking the bank.
7.Donate/Sell Unused Items: As you declutter your closet, consider selling or donating items that no longer serve you. This not only helps you make some extra cash but also keeps your wardrobe clutter-free.
8. Shop End-of-Season Sales: Take advantage of end-of-season sales to score great deals on quality pieces for the following year’s capsule wardrobe. Just be sure to stick to your list and avoid impulse buys.
9. Renting or Borrowing: For special occasions, consider renting clothes instead of buying them outright. Websites like Rent the Runway offer a wide range of designer options at a fraction of the retail price.
10. Embrace DIY: Get creative with upcycling old clothing or customizing thrift store finds to make them feel more unique and tailored to your style.
Remember, building a capsule wardrobe is an ongoing process, so don’t feel pressured to complete it all at once. Take your time and enjoy the journey towards simplifying your closet while staying within your budget!
